Polymer Technology and Seam Integrity for commercial property with a low slope
The massive expanses horizontally of commercial buildings, distribution centers and retail complexes create unique challenges in terms of water management and thermal expansion. Commercial roofing Costa Mesa can be used to replace heavy-tar roofing systems, which are inefficient, using thinner, more reflective thermoplastic membranes. Thermoplastic Polyolefin (TPO) and Polyvinyl Chloride (PVC) sheets are hot-air welded along the seams, fusing the individual panels into one continuous, waterproof sheet. The molecular adhesive produces the strongest seam of the conventional tapped or glued versions. To ensure the factory warranty is maintained technicians can put reinforced boots around HVAC conduits, structural holes and pipes.
Metallic Selections for Corrosive High-Velocity Salt Marine Zones
It is essential to be attentive to every element, including the flashings as well as small fasteners. Metal nails made of electro-galvanized or standard aluminum are prone to corrosive when exposed constantly cooled ocean air, forming tiny pathways for water leaks. True coastal engineering employs Marine-Grade 316 Stainless Steel fasteners, copper flashings that are thick and other components that form a protective coating that resists the oxidation. This technique eliminates rust staining on exterior walls and ensures that structural integrity is not compromised.
Transforming low-slopes into energy-efficient assets
Commercial properties that have low or flat slopes are ideal for achieving sustainability goals of corporate clients while also reducing operating energy costs. A seamless silicone coating that is applied to the roof surface which is structurally solid seals small fissures, stops the leaks, and is able to reflect up to 85 percent of solar heat. The cool-roof transformation reduces the ambient temperature in the area around HVAC intakes, which improves the cooling efficiency.
